Aiyuk is recovering from a torn ACL and MCL sustained in Week 7 of the 2024 season. He isn't expected to be fully ready for the start of the 2025 regular season, but the 49ers remain optimistic that the star receiver can return at some point during the year and make an impact.

Wideouts Jauan Jennings and Ricky Pearsall are projected to be the Week 1 starters when the 49ers open the season on the road against the Seattle Seahawks on September 7. Both were seen conditioning on the side during Tuesday's minicamp session. Pearsall has been dealing with a minor hamstring injury.
After trading Deebo Samuel, San Francisco bolstered its wide receiver depth this offseason by signing veteran Demarcus Robinson. However, Robinson is facing a potential three-game suspension to start the season.
Additionally, the team used two draft picks on receivers, selecting Jordan Watkins in the fourth round and Junior Bergen in the seventh.
Before his injury, Aiyuk appeared in seven games, recording 25 receptions for 374 yards. He signed a four-year, $120 million contract extension prior to the 2024 season.
